CNC Programmer jobs involve writing and modifying code to operate computer numerical control machines. Responsibilities include interpreting blueprints, setting up machines, and ensuring precision in the manufacturing process. These professionals must have a strong understanding of manufacturing processes and the ability to troubleshoot technical issues. Industry Trends & Salary Expectations
A CNC Programmer is responsible for writing programs that enable computer-controlled machines to create precision parts and components. - Entry-level CNC Programmer salaries range from $40,000 to $50,000 per year - Mid-career CNC Programmer salaries range from $50,000 to $70,000 per year - Senior-level CNC Programmer salaries range from $70,000 to $90,000 per year The role of CNC Programmer has a rich history dating back to the mid-20th century when computer numerical control (CNC) technology revolutionized manufacturing processes. This innovation allowed for increased automation and precision in machining operations, leading to significant advancements in various industries. Over the years, the role of CNC Programmer has evolved to encompass a wide range of responsibilities, including designing complex programs, optimizing machining processes, and troubleshooting technical issues. With the continuous advancements in technology, CNC Programmers are required to stay updated on the latest software and hardware developments to ensure efficient and accurate production. Current trends in CNC programming include the integration of artificial intelligence and machine learning algorithms to automate programming tasks and optimize machining processes. Additionally, there is a growing emphasis on sustainability and environmental impact, leading CNC Programmers to explore eco-friendly machining techniques and materials. As the manufacturing industry continues to evolve, CNC Programmers play a crucial role in driving innovation and efficiency in production processes.
